About the Role

We’re looking for a dedicated, approachable, and highly organised Operations Manager to join our leadership team, following the promotion of a valued colleague.

This is a role that truly matters;

  • You’ll be the person who keeps everything running smoothly behind the scenes, ensuring that our teachers can focus on teaching and our students can focus on learning.
  • You’ll oversee the day-to-day running of our school operations, from HR and finance to facilities, health & safety, and administration, and play a crucial role as the key liaison between the Academy and the Trust’s central experts.
  • You’ll make sure communication flows seamlessly, that policies are applied consistently, and that the academy benefits fully from the specialist support within the Great Schools Trust.
  • You’ll work closely with the Principal and senior team to ensure our systems are efficient, compliant, and, above all, people-centred.

About King's Leadership Academy Hawthornes

School type
Free School, ages 11 to 16
Education phase
Secondary
School size
668 pupils enrolled
Age range
11 to 16
Ofsted report
View Ofsted report

King’s Hawthornes is situated in Bootle, several miles from Liverpool city centre. The school is part of The Great Schools Trust, an expanding multi-academy trust based in the North West.

King's Leadership Academy Hawthornes is a growing school of committed, friendly staff and a cohort of students who are polite, enthusiastic and keen to learn right across the curriculum. We are a school centred in our Aspire Values – Achievement, Aspiration, Self-awareness, Professionalism, Integrity, Respect and Endeavour. It is these values that drive our behaviours and relationships, a lingua franca that helps to bind our community together. An inspector captured the mission of the school when he observed that we were ‘building better people,’ something we are proud of.
